Muratpaşa (City Center)
BudgetBustling urban hub with a mix of modern amenities, shopping streets, and local life.
- +Excellent public transport links
- +Wide range of shopping and dining options
- +More affordable accommodation choices
- -Can be noisy and crowded
- -Lacks the historical charm of Kaleiçi
Konyaaltı
Mid-rangeA long, vibrant stretch along the pebble beach, offering a mix of local life and tourist amenities.
- +Extensive pebble beach with clear water
- +Plenty of cafes, restaurants, and bars
- +More local feel than Lara Beach
- -Beach is pebbly, not sandy
- -Can be spread out, requiring some transport
Kaleiçi (Old Town)
Mid-rangeHistoric charm with narrow cobblestone streets, ancient ruins, and boutique shops.
- +Atmospheric and picturesque
- +Abundant historical sites
- +Great selection of restaurants and cafes
- -Can be crowded, especially in peak season
- -Limited accessibility for those with mobility issues
Lara Beach
LuxuryModern resort area famous for its long sandy beaches and large hotel complexes.
- +Beautiful sandy beaches
- +Numerous all-inclusive resort options
- +Family-friendly atmosphere
- -Can feel isolated from the historical city center
- -Less authentic Turkish experience

Hidden Gems in Antalya
Lesser-known spots the locals love
Kaleiçi
FREEWander through the charming narrow streets of Antalya's old town, where Ottoman-era houses have been beautifully preserved. You'll find boutique shops, cozy cafes, and a glimpse into the city's historical heart away from the main tourist crowds.
Old Town Coffee
Tucked away in Kaleiçi, this cafe is known for its excellent Turkish coffee and traditional pastries served in a quaint, historic setting. It's a perfect stop for a relaxing break while exploring the old city.
Balik Pazarı (Fish Market)
Experience the vibrant atmosphere of a local fish market where you can choose fresh catches and have them cooked on the spot at nearby restaurants. It's an authentic culinary experience beyond the typical tourist restaurants.
